The Executive Development Programme in Visual Storytelling for a More Just World is a certificate course designed to empower professionals with the skills to create impactful visual narratives. In today's media-driven society, visual storytelling has become a critical tool for driving social change and fostering a more equitable world.

This programme is essential for individuals working in social impact, advocacy, marketing, and communication fields. It addresses the growing industry demand for professionals who can effectively convey complex ideas through visual media, such as infographics, data visualizations, and multimedia presentations. Throughout the course, learners will develop a deep understanding of the principles of visual storytelling and how to apply them to real-world scenarios. They will gain hands-on experience with industry-standard tools and techniques, preparing them for career advancement in today's rapidly changing media landscape.

CourseDetails

โ€ข Unit 1: Introduction to Visual Storytelling
โ€ข Unit 2: The Power of Visuals in Communicating Social Issues
โ€ข Unit 3: The Ethics of Visual Storytelling
โ€ข Unit 4: Data Visualization for Social Impact
โ€ข Unit 5: Visual Design Principles and Best Practices
โ€ข Unit 6: Storyboarding and Scriptwriting for Visual Narratives
โ€ข Unit 7: Photography and Videography for Social Justice
โ€ข Unit 8: Graphic Design for Advocacy Campaigns
โ€ข Unit 9: Digital Platforms and Social Media for Visual Activism
โ€ข Unit 10: Evaluating the Impact of Visual Storytelling in a More Just World
